当前位置: 首页 > article >正文

Java面试经典 150 题.P88. 合并两个有序数组(001)

本题来自:力扣-面试经典 150 题

面试经典 150 题 - 学习计划 - 力扣(LeetCode)全球极客挚爱的技术成长平台icon-default.png?t=O83Ahttps://leetcode.cn/studyplan/top-interview-150/

题解

class Solution {
    public void merge(int[] nums1, int m, int[] nums2, int n) {
        if (nums1.length == 0 || nums2.length == 0) {
            return;
        }
        for (int i = 0; i<n ; i++){
            nums1[m+i] = nums2[i];
        }
        Arrays.sort(nums1);
    }
}

思路

直接将第二个数组补充到后面,然后调用sort进行排序即可


http://www.kler.cn/a/373337.html

相关文章:

  • 堆(堆排序,TOP K, 优先级队列)
  • Chromium127编译指南 Linux篇 - 额外环境配置(五)
  • Java接入Hive
  • 软件测试学习笔记丨SeleniumPO模式
  • Leetcode224 -- 基本计算器及其拓展
  • vue打包项目通过docker部署nginx服务
  • Flink CDC系列之:学习理解standalone模式
  • 商品详情接口的应用场景有那些?API接口介绍
  • Jenkins面试整理-如何安装 Jenkins?
  • 房地产网络安全:主要风险及缓解建议
  • 100种算法【Python版】第23篇——A*算法
  • 【综合算法学习】(第十篇)
  • MySQL Workbench安装教程(Windows)
  • 电力行业 | 等保测评(网络安全等级保护)工作全解
  • mysql 5.7实现组内排序(连续xx天数)
  • LeetCode Hot100 - 子串篇
  • 商场紧急预案管理:SpringBoot实现指南
  • 3. 教你用WebSocket构建一个实时聊天应用
  • Chromium 中chrome.fontSettings扩展接口定义c++
  • django中entity.save(using=)的使用
  • 不再输入单号查快递,批量查快递单号信息的新方法,智能排序快递时效并查找时效相同的单号,一站式物流查询解决方案
  • 微服务篇SpringCloud
  • Mysql报错注入之floor报错详解
  • AI学习指南自然语言处理篇-Transformer模型简介
  • 美团2025校招 广告算法工程师 面经
  • Linux基础 -- 文件同步之 rsync 命令的使用